About The Position

Are you someone who connects easily with others and wants to make a meaningful difference for children with disabilities? Easterseals Florida is seeking a motivated and relationship-driven Child Find Outreach Specialist to help expand community awareness of our North Beaches Coast Early Steps program. In this role, you will build relationships, educate families and providers, and ensure that our community understands how to connect young children—birth to age three—to early intervention services. Your outreach efforts will directly help children with developmental delays receive the support they need during the most critical years of development.

Responsibilities

  • Represent Easterseals Florida/Early Steps at community events, health fairs, and industry gatherings to increase brand and program awareness
  • Distribute outreach materials that help families understand our services and referral process
  • Build relationships with pediatricians, medical specialists, hospitals, education agencies, and other community providers
  • Provide individualized education regarding Early Steps eligibility and referral processes
  • Generate new referrals through strong partnerships and consistent outreach
  • Accurately monitor and track referral activity, conversion data, and follow-up outcomes
  • Provide routine updates and reports on outreach activity and referral trends
